Analysis of LGF50 PBT Pellet

LGF50 PBT is a high-performance engineering plastic based on PBT (polybutylene terephthalate) reinforced with 50% long glass fibers. 

 

Compared with ordinary PBT and traditional short glass fiber reinforced PBT, LGF50 PBT not only has a higher glass fiber content, but more importantly, it retains a longer glass fiber length. This enables the glass fibers to form a more continuous reinforcing network within the material, thereby enhancing the material's overall performance in terms of load-bearing capacity, rigidity, creep resistance, fatigue resistance, and dimensional stability.

LGF50 PBT Vs Other Materials

 

LGF50 PBT Vs SGF PBT

Compared with short glass fiber PBT,
LGF50 PBT adopts a longer glass fiber reinforcement structure, which can form a more continuous internal reinforcement network. It provides higher rigidity, load-bearing capacity, creep resistance and dimensional stability under high load and long-term stress conditions.

FAQ

Q: What is PBT GF material?

A: LGF50 PBT is a highly versatile, semi-crystalline structural thermoplastic reinforced with 50% glass fiber

Q: What is a PBT used for?

A: It is particularly suitable for support structures, supporting components, connector structures, sensor structural components, mechanical structural components, electrical structural components and some metal substitutes.

Q: Can LGF50 PBT replace metals?

A: It can be used as a lightweight alternative material in some metal components where rigidity, strength and dimensional stability are the primary requirements, but it needs to be verified based on specific working conditions.

Q: Under what circumstances should LGF50 PBT be chosen?

A: When the rigidity and load-bearing capacity of ordinary PBT or low glass fiber PBT are insufficient, while still wanting to maintain the lightweight, injection molding and structural integration advantages of plastics, LGF50 PBT can be given priority consideration.
